Abstract In the current decade development of new distributions is a frequently used practice in probability theory. In this manuscript, we introduce a novel probability distribution which is referred as “Alpha Power Modified Inverse Rayleigh (APMIR) distribution”. Some important statistical properties of the suggested model have been derived and investigated thoroughly. These properties include higher order moments, Shannon and Renyi entropy, order statistics, mode etc. The maximum likelihood estimation (MLE) procedure is used to obtain estimates of the parameters of the suggested distribution. The performance of the proposed model is assessed using two real data sets. Simulation results are conducted to evaluate and justify the consistency of MLE. The suggested model offers better presentation as compared to other kinds of Rayleigh model.
